Inshriach
Original Speyside Dry Gin
Inshriach Original Gin
ABV: 43%
Country: Scotland
Style: Traditional
Price per bottle: £21-40 (US$27-53)
Availability: Worldwide
David T. Smith
Nose: Classic and balanced earthy juniper with a hint of tart berry fruitiness, reminiscent of gooseberries.
Palate: Quite clean on the palate with an initially subtle character that gradually builds to a piney minerality, followed by light citrus.
Finish: Oily citrus with a little spicy coriander, pepper, and a gentle heat.
Comments: A well-made gin in a typically classic style; a little warm on the finish, but with good potential.

Felicity Murray
Nose: A pleasing balance of juniper, citrus fruits and soft spices, then wafts of freshly cut grass and culinary herbs.
Palate: Delightfully complex, dry and delicate, with lemon and lime, ripe juniper berries and cinnamon.
Finish: The bold citrus notes slowly fade away, leaving a dry and slightly herbal mouthfeel that urges you to take another sip.
Comments: Delicate in flavour yet robust enough to stand up to tonic water. Also, a perfect match for any traditional gin-based cocktail.
